Frédéric Legendre is a lawyer in the Commercial Litigation Group at our Montréal office. As part of his practice, Frédéric advises clients on public and administrative law, real estate law and expropriation law.
Frédéric is often called upon to plead complex cases before the courts and administrative tribunals of Québec, particularly on behalf of real estate developers facing regulatory issues or decisions by public bodies affecting their rights.
As a versatile litigator, he represents his clients with passion and determination in various proceedings such as injunctions, judicial reviews, seizures, safeguard orders and stays. Frédéric is also called upon to deal with and resolve questions concerning permits or municipal or ministerial authorizations.
